Google has removed the classic Hangouts app from app stores. The app is no longer available on Google Play Store and Apple App Store and does not appear in search results on either of the platforms.

Those who have already downloaded the app on their smartphone can continue using it. But most likely the days are outnumbered for them too as Google plans to replace classic Hangouts with Google Chat for Workspace customers.

The change was first spotted by 9to5Google which says that Google would disable the old Hangouts mobile apps in the coming weeks. The transition started with the tech giant removing the Hangouts app for new users on iPad and iPhone. It was then available for Android users which eventually was removed later.

Google has announced its plans to replace Hangouts with Google Chats for a long time. It had earlier set the date for migration away from Classic Hangouts to Google Chats in March for Workspace (previously G Suite) users.

Google was supposed to start the migration in October 2019 but the multi-stage plan did not begin until 2020.

Earlier this month, Google added more capabilities to Chats and Spaces. It rolled out an update for Gmail users on Android that brings new status bar icons, which help users to identify whether the message has come on Chats or Spaces. Previously the messages that came on Chat (which is one-to-one conversations) and Spaces (which is like Slack or any work platform), were the same.

However, with the new update, the display icons for both will be a little different.
